Synthesis, spectroscopic and magnetic properties of nickel(II) with N-protected amino acids: crystal and molecular structure of bis(N-acetylglycinato)tetraaquonickel(II)

Abstract Nickel(II) complexes of the general formula NiL2·nH2O have been prepared with various N-protected amino acids and characterized by thermogravimetric, magnetic susceptibility, IR and UV spectroscopy. The crystal structure of bis(N-acetylglycinato) tetraaquonickel(II) has been determined. The coordination around nickel is octahedral with two acetylglycine ligands trans to each other. Acetylglycine
